Figure 1. Vitamin A absorption and retina uptake Vitamin A is denoted as lollipops. RBP: Retinol binding protein. RE: retinal epithelium. Dietary vitamin A is absorbed by the intestine and packaged into chylomicrons, which are secreted into the circulation. Plasma chylomicrons can deliver vitamin A to tissues or to the liver where vitamin A is stored and rereleased into circulation as retinol bound to its binding protein (RBP) for tissue uptake.
